DATA PRACTICE

What We Do With Data And Cookies

Our Privacy Policy is applied through practical account steps rather than broad promises. Phone verification helps us connect a request to your account, while device checks can flag an unusual login before…

Account details

We use your submitted contact and verification details to create the right account record, answer data questions and distinguish your request from another account with similar information.

Device signals

Login time, browser type and device signals can help us investigate an unfamiliar session. These checks support account protection and do not give us access to files stored on your phone.

Cookie choices

Cookies can keep a session active and remember a page setting on mobile or desktop. You can manage cookies through your browser, though some account steps may then need repeating.

Payment references

A DANA, OVO, GoPay, QRIS, bank transfer or virtual account reference may be retained to match a receipt with your account status and answer a payment-record question.

Security checks

Before we disclose personal account data, we may ask for phone verification or another account step. This reduces the chance that an unknown person receives your records.

Retention requests

Ask us about deletion, correction or access through the support route. Some records may remain for dispute handling or legal needs, and we will explain that reason when applicable.
